Nylon Spandex is a blended fabric combining nylon (a strong synthetic fiber) with spandex (an elastic fiber also known as elastane). This versatile blend offers numerous benefits and is renowned for its unique properties (propiedades), which include exceptional stretch, durability, comfort, and moisture management. In fact, this combination creates a material that is extremely stretchy, highly durable, soft to the touch, and moisture-wicking. Due to these features, nylon spandex fabric is widely used in performance wear, sportswear, and any apparel that requires flexibility without losing shape. Elasticity and Recovery (Elasticidad)
One of the most important features of nylon spandex is its outstanding elasticity (elasticidad). Even a relatively small percentage of spandex fibers (often around 10–20% of the fabric, with the rest being nylon) imparts remarkable stretch to the textile. Spandex (elastane) is an incredibly stretchy material – it can elongate up to about 500–600% of its original length and still return to shape. This means nylon-spandex fabrics typically offer 4-way stretch, extending easily in any direction to accommodate movement without resistance. The result is clothing that moves with your body, providing maximum mobility and a second-skin fit during activities like stretching, bending, or high-intensity exercise.
Equally crucial is the fabric’s recovery, or ability to snap back to its original form after being stretched. Nylon-spandex blends excel at shape retention – they stretch when you move, but then bounce back to a snug, supportive fit rather than staying baggy. The spandex’s recovery power means garments (for example, leggings or sports bras) maintain their shape wear after wear, avoiding the sagging or loose knees that plague lower-quality stretch fabrics. As one expert guide notes, “a fabric that stretches easily but fails to retain its shape tends to sag over time,” which is exactly the problem high-quality nylon-spandex is designed to prevent. In practical terms, this excellent elasticity and recovery prolong the life of the garment and keep it fitting like new, even after repeated workouts and washes.
Moisture Wicking and Breathability
Another key characteristic of nylon spandex is its ability to manage moisture and maintain comfort during wear. Moisture-wicking refers to how the fabric draws sweat away from your skin and allows it to evaporate, keeping you dry. Nylon-spandex is a synthetic performance fabric, so it’s engineered to be “sweat-resistant,” effectively pulling perspiration to the outer surface of the material where it can evaporate. Nylon fibers are semi-hydrophobic – they don’t absorb much water – which means they won’t become waterlogged with sweat like cotton would. Instead, a nylon-spandex blend will wick sweat off the body and dry relatively quickly, helping regulate your body temperature. While it’s true that polyester-spandex blends often outpace nylon in pure moisture expulsion, nylon-spandex still strikes a good balance: it keeps you reasonably dry during workouts and dries faster than any cotton blend, albeit slightly slower than a comparable polyester fabric. The bottom line is that this fabric’s moisture-wicking properties (propiedades de absorción de humedad) help prevent that clammy, damp feeling and ensure a comfortable, dry experience for the wearer.
Breathability is closely related to moisture management. It describes how well air can flow through the fabric, allowing heat and sweat vapor to escape. Nylon-spandex fabrics are generally considered breathable enough for athletic use – they allow air circulation to help avoid overheating during exercise. However, because of the elastic spandex fibers, these fabrics often have a tighter knit or weave that can slightly limit airflow compared to looser natural fabrics. This tighter construction is actually what enables the material’s excellent stretch and support, but it does mean pure airflow is a bit restricted. The good news is that any minor trade-off in breathability is usually offset by the aforementioned moisture-wicking capabilities. In activewear design, manufacturers also place mesh panels or use lighter knit structures in high-sweat areas to boost ventilation. In practice, a quality nylon-spandex garment strikes a balance between stretch and comfort: it fits snugly without feeling stifling. Even for everyday clothing, this blend offers breathability that is perfectly suitable for daily activities – the fabric provides a comfortable, secure fit without feeling overly restrictive or hot. In summary, nylon spandex manages to keep you cool and dry by wicking away sweat and permitting sufficient airflow, ensuring comfort during both intense workouts and casual wear.
Abrasion Resistance (Resistencia)
When it comes to durability and abrasion resistance (resistencia to wear and friction), nylon spandex is a top performer. Nylon is well-known for its high tensile strength and toughness – since its invention in the 1930s, nylon has been prized for being strong and resistant to wear and tear. (Historically, it was even used in military parachutes and outdoor gear during World War II because of its exceptional strength and abrasion resistance.) In a nylon-spandex blend, the fabric inherits this resilience from its nylon content. As a result, nylon-spandex materials are highly resistant to friction, rubbing, and tearing, which is exactly why they’re favored for high-performance apparel. These fabrics can withstand a lot of physical stress: they don’t easily develop holes or thin out even if you’re frequently moving, stretching, or even sliding on the ground. Additionally, nylon’s durability means the fabric is less prone to problems like pilling (the formation of fuzzy balls on the surface) or snagging. In fact, quality nylon-spandex textiles resist abrasion and pilling better than many equivalent blends; they “handle friction very well” and won’t pill as easily as some polyester-spandex materials might. For anyone who has had leggings pill between the thighs or sportswear fray at high-wear points, the robustness of nylon-spandex is a huge advantage.
The practical benefits of this abrasion resistance are clear: nylon-spandex activewear holds up to heavy use. For instance, a well-made pair of nylon-spandex exercise tights can endure the constant movement and friction of running or cycling without quickly wearing thin in areas like the inner thighs. The fabric’s strength also means it can handle the occasional hard use or scrape. One report even notes that a durable nylon-spandex blend can withstand an “occasional barbell scrape” during weightlifting sessions without tearing or pilling. Likewise, these garments endure repeated washing cycles and continue to perform well – they are less likely to fall apart at the seams or lose integrity compared to less durable materials. In short, the abrasion resistance of nylon spandex contributes to a longer lifespan for the clothing. Whether you’re doing high-intensity training, brushing up against exercise equipment, or simply wearing and washing an item frequently, nylon spandex’s toughness helps it maintain both its appearance and functionality over time.
Care Characteristics: Washing and Drying Implications (Implicaciones de Lavado y Secado)
Even a hard-wearing fabric like nylon spandex will last longer and perform better if you care for it properly. The blend has some specific care requirements due to the nature of both nylon and spandex fibers. By following a few simple guidelines for washing (lavado) and drying (secado), you can protect the material’s stretch and strength for the long run. Here are some important care tips to keep in mind:
- Gentle Washing: Wash nylon-spandex garments in cold or lukewarm water on a gentle cycle. Avoid hot water, as high temperatures can damage the fibers’ structure or cause loss of elasticity. Using a mild detergent will clean the fabric effectively without being too harsh.
- Avoid Harsh Chemicals: Do not use chlorine bleach on this fabric, as it will degrade and weaken the nylon-spandex fibers. If you need to brighten or deep-clean, opt for an oxygen-based bleach or simply a gentle detergent. (Chlorine-based bleach is especially harmful to spandex/elastane and can cause it to break down.)
- Air Dry or Low Heat: High heat can be very detrimental to nylon spandex. Excessive dryer heat may cause nylon to shrink and can ruin spandex’s elastic properties by making it brittle or overstretched. It’s best to tumble dry on low heat only, or even better, remove the item from the washer and air-dry it by laying flat or hanging it up. This avoids exposing the fabric to extreme temperatures. (Similarly, avoid hot ironing, which is usually unnecessary for stretch fabrics anyway.)
- Protect from UV and High Heat: Prolonged direct sunlight can also weaken nylon and spandex fibers over time, so try not to dry your activewear in glaring sun or store it in sunlight for long periods. If you ever need to iron a nylon-spandex piece, use the lowest temperature setting and place a cloth between the iron and the fabric to prevent any melting or scorching of the material. Generally, it’s best to keep this fabric away from any extreme heat sources to preserve its integrity.
By taking these care steps, you ensure your nylon spandex apparel retains its desirable features and continues to deliver its benefits over many uses. This fabric is relatively easy to maintain, and following the above guidelines will help it stay stretchy, strong, and comfortable throughout its life. In essence, proper care means you can enjoy the full performance of your nylon spandex garments — their elasticity, durability, and comfort — for a long time to come.
